Minutes — Management Meeting, Supplier Contract Renewal

Attendees: R. Okafor, T. Maline, J. Hesketh. The renewal of the Quillbrook Components agreement was reviewed in detail. Pricing terms remain acceptable, though delivery penalties require tightening before signature. Sales leads should hold current quotes steady until the revised schedule is confirmed. Legal review is expected within two weeks. The related commercial direction agreed by the board is recorded confidentially below.

confidential, taduf-hawep: Headcount on the Eliir team goes from 42 to 74 by the end of January. Gross margin on Eliir came in at 61 percent against a plan of 25 percent.

**Q: Why does the Larkfield CSV import wizard reject files that open fine in a spreadsheet?**

A: The wizard validates more strictly than spreadsheet tools do. It requires UTF-8 encoding, a header row matching the template exactly, and no trailing delimiters. Files exported from older tools often fail on encoding alone. Please run the pre-check script before importing anything for a client. The template files and pre-check instructions live on the internal page here.

runbook for tagep-kagaf: https://sonarqube.olvarqworks.test/view

## 3.2.0 — Changed defaults

The Ottervale service now ships with revised database connection pooling defaults. We reduced the maximum pool size after the Harbrook incident showed that saturated pools masked slow queries rather than surfacing them, and we lowered the idle timeout so connections recycle before the load balancer's keepalive window closes. Reviewers should verify that no downstream override reintroduces the old values. The new defaults are as follows.

service settings:
ralael:
  pin: 7453
  tenant: zorath
  seal: seal_087806e4
  metrics_host: metrics.ralael.paliqworks.example
  standby_team: fraath
  escalation: praok-istiel
  nonce: 10e083